Principle: Civil Suit can be filed where defendant resides or carries on business or where cause of action arises.
Facts: ‘A’ carries on business in Gurgaon, ‘B’ carries on Business in Mumbai. ‘B’ through his agent in Gurgaon purchases goods in Gurgaon and takes delivery through agent in Gurgaon. Where Civil Suit for payment of price can be filed by ‘A’?

According to the principle, a civil suit can be filed in any jurisdiction where the defendant resides or conducts business, or where the cause of action arises. In this case, the defendant ‘B’ carries on business in Mumbai, but the cause of action arises in Gurgaon where the goods were purchased. Thus, the suit can be filed in either Mumbai or Gurgaon.
Thus, the correct answer is (C).
Option (A) is incorrect because filing the suit in only one jurisdiction is not mandatory. Option (B) is incorrect because the cause of action arose in Gurgaon. Option (D) is incorrect because it is not necessary to file the suit anywhere in India.
